The Department of Medicine, Solna, is one of the largest departments at Karolinska Institutet. The department consists of several divisions that are separated into different research groups. The core activities of the department are research, doctoral education and undergraduate education for medical and biomedical students. The research has three main profiles: allergy, cardiovascular medicine and inflammatory diseases.

Assistant professor Joakim Dahlin recently established a research team at the Department of Medicine, Solna, Karolinska Institutet. The laboratory’s main aim is to decipher normal and aberrant hematopoiesis with focus on mast cell differentiation. The research is performed in an interdisciplinary setting with strong collaborations with clinical departments as well as national and international research groups. Key technologies include single-cell transcriptomics, FACS sorting, cell fate assays, and methods to genetically manipulate cells.
